mitenkä vaihdetaan TrackBar:ssa Max ja Min arvojen paikkaa silloin kun TrackBar on pystyasennossa... siis esmes jos Max= 65535 niin se pitäisi olla ylhäällä ja Min alhaalla.
TrackBar
3
398
Vastaukset
- DoD
. ratkaisu on käyttää negatiivisiä arvoja ja kääntää ne ohjelmassa, esim.
unit Unit1;
interface
uses
Windows, Messages, SysUtils, Variants, Classes, Graphics, Controls, Forms,
Dialogs, StdCtrls, ComCtrls;
type
TForm1 = class(TForm)
TrackBar1: TTrackBar;
Label1: TLabel;
procedure TrackBar1Change(Sender: TObject);
private
{ Private declarations }
public
{ Public declarations }
end;
var
Form1: TForm1;
implementation
{$R *.dfm}
procedure TForm1.TrackBar1Change(Sender: TObject);
var positio:integer;
begin
positio:=not TrackBar1.Position 1;
//positio sisältää käsiteltävän arvon
Label1.Caption:=inttostr(positio);
end;
end.- DoD
.. TrackBarin arvot ovat:
Max = 0
Min = -65535 - Nortti
DoD kirjoitti:
.. TrackBarin arvot ovat:
Max = 0
Min = -65535kiitoksia, kokeilin esimerkin mukaan ja toimii ok.
Ketjusta on poistettu 0 sääntöjenvastaista viestiä.
Luetuimmat keskustelut
- 406993
- 323948
- 453330
- 402949
- 172726
- 372238
- 162196
- 412153
Voi ei! Jari Sillanpää heitti keikan Helsingissä - Hämmästyttävä hetki lavalla...
Ex-tangokuningas on parhaillaan konserttikiertueella. Hän esiintyi Savoy teatterissa äitienpäivänä. Sillanpää jakoi kons482087- 402058